Kingspan Unveils OPTIM-R E Vacuum Panel
Kingspan Insulation North America announces the addition of OPTIM-R E to its line of OPTIM-R® Series vacuum insulation panels. The new vacuum insulation panel addresses the growing demand for energy-efficient roofing solutions in new build and retrofit applications where construction depth is limited.
